Union Man Accused of Sexually Assaulting Teen at Summer Party

State police have arrested a Union man who is accused of sexually assaulting a 17-year-old girl during a party at his home during the summer of 2014.

David Secore, 46, of Union, has been charged with first-degree sexual assault and first-degree unlawful restraint.

Police began investigating in January 2015 and the victim told police that she has been drinking at Secore’s summer party and he sexually assaulted her in his garage, according to the arrest warrant application.

The victim told police that she was 17 when she went to a party at Secore’s home in July or August 2014. During the party, Secore propositioned her for sex and exposed himself to her before the alleged assault, despite her telling him to stop, she told police. 

The teen told investigators that she had never before had hard alcohol and someone made her a drink in the afternoon and she consumed more drinks at the party.

There were several drinking games, as well as a luge for alcohol, according to the victim, who said several people were highly intoxicated and were getting sick.

Police took Secore into custody at his workplace in Eastford on Wednesday and he was held on bond until his arraignment today.
